集束穿甲弹气动力计算

摘    要:建立了35mm集束穿甲弹的物理模型,使用大型流体计算软件Fluent计算了其在不同马赫数下的阻力系数分布和前腔所受气动力分布规律。为了减小脱壳时外弹托对弹芯的机械干扰需要调整前腔的尺寸,计算了不同前腔尺寸下弹前腔所受的气动力变化,为下一步脱壳分析做好准备。

Numerical Analysis on Aerodynamic Characteristics of Cluster Armor-piercing Ammunition

Abstract:A 35mm cluster armor-piercing ammunition physical model was established,and then the drag coefficient and aerodynamic force in different Mach number were calculated using Fluent software.To reduce the mechanical jamming in the discard moment,resizing the front cavity dimensions was needed.Finally,the dynamic characteristics with different front cavity dimensions in discard moment were calculated,and this got preparation for later discarding analysis.
